This Multiplex IHC was designed to provide information on cell death vs. cell proliferation rates. The Ki-67 nuclear antigen is associated with cell proliferation. It is found throughout the cell cycle that includes the G1, S, G2, and M phases; but not the (GO) phase. Apoptosis is a process, in which cells activate an intrinsic suicide mechanism that destroys themselves. The proteases that mediate this execution are called capases (cysteinyl-aspartic acid proteases). Cleaved caspase-3 detects endogenous levels of the large fragment (17/19 kDa) of activated caspase-3 resulting from cleavage adjacent to (Asp175). Activation of caspase-3 requires proteolytic processing of its inactive zymogen into activated p17 and p12 subunits. Cleavage of caspase-3 requires aspartic acid at the P1 position. This antibody does not cross react with other cleaved caspases. Cleaved caspase-3 is an affinity purified rabbit polyclonal antibody. This Multiplex combination of Ki-67 and Caspase-3 has been optimized with Biocare’s Decloaking Chamber, Double Stain Detection 2 and chromogens.
